Spend the hours you need to know what you&#8217;re getting for what you&#8217;re paying.&#8221;<\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-7\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\">\n<div id=\"money-native-fluid_1-0\" class=\"comp money-native-fluid mntl-native-fluid mntl-native\" data-right-rail-index=\"2\">\n<div id=\"mntl-native__adunit_2-0\" class=\"comp scads-to-load mntl-native__adunit mntl-gpt-dynamic-adunit mntl-gpt-adunit gpt native dynamic js-immediate-ad\"><\/div>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-8\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">Keep some key points in mind when searching for a health plan you can afford.<\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-9\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-10\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-comparisonlist mntl-sc-block-comparisonlist\">\n<div class=\"money-sc-block-comparisonlist__wrapper mntl-sc-block-comparisonlist__wrapper\">\n<p><span class=\"money-sc-block-comparisonlist__heading mntl-sc-block-comparisonlist__heading\">What to Look For<\/span><\/p>\n<ul class=\"money-sc-block-comparisonlist__list mntl-sc-block-comparisonlist__list\">\n<li>Medicaid: It&#8217;s free or very low-cost if you qualify<\/li>\n<li>An IRS tax credit that can offset or even cover the cost of a plan<\/li>\n<li>A cheap, short-term plan, because IRS rules allow you to keep one for up to one year<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/div>\n<div class=\"money-sc-block-comparisonlist__wrapper mntl-sc-block-comparisonlist__wrapper\">\n<p><span class=\"money-sc-block-comparisonlist__heading mntl-sc-block-comparisonlist__heading\">What to Watch Out For<\/span><\/p>\n<ul class=\"money-sc-block-comparisonlist__list mntl-sc-block-comparisonlist__list\">\n<li>Plans that claim to be low-cost but are not<\/li>\n<li>Income limits that could disqualify you from Medicaid<\/li>\n<li>The limited coverage of short-term policies<\/li>\n<li>The fine print: Plans often have complex rules and many exclude certain care<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-11\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<h2 id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-12\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-heading mntl-sc-block-heading\"><span class=\"mntl-sc-block-heading__text\">Can You Get a Health Plan for Free?<\/span><\/h2>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-13\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">Some people might pay nothing or a reduced rate if they qualify for the Affordable Care Act\u2019s (ACA&#8217;s) premium tax credit subsidy. The tax credit is taken in advance to lower the amount of each monthly health premium owed, although it goes straight to the insurer.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-2\">3<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-14\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-15\" class=\"comp theme-experttipnote m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-callout mntl-sc-block-callout mntl-block\" data-tracking-id=\"mntl-sc-block-callout\" data-tracking-container=\"true\">\n<h3 id=\"mntl-sc-block-callout-heading_1-0-1\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block-callout-heading mntl-text-block\">Note<\/h3>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block-callout-body_1-0-1\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block-callout-body mntl-text-block\">\n<p>You must apply for a plan through the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.healthcare.gov\/get-coverage\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" data-component=\"link\" data-source=\"inlineLink\" data-type=\"externalLink\" data-ordinal=\"1\">health insurance marketplace<\/a>\u00a0to be eligible for the premium tax credit.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-18\">4<\/span>\u00a0If your state has its own exchange, check the website to see which tax credits are available.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<h3 id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-16\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-subheading mntl-sc-block-subheading\"><span class=\"mntl-sc-block-subheading__text\">Premium Tax Credit<\/span><\/h3>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-17\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">The amount of premium tax credit that you receive will depend on the household income that you disclose when you apply. If you make between 100% and 400% of the\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/aspe.hhs.gov\/topics\/poverty-economic-mobility\/poverty-guidelines\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" data-component=\"link\" data-source=\"inlineLink\" data-type=\"externalLink\" data-ordinal=\"1\">federal poverty level<\/a>\u00a0(FPL), you&#8217;ll qualify for subsidies on health plans that you can buy through the health insurance marketplace, the federal government&#8217;s program for buying ACA plans.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-3\">5<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-18\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-19\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">If you made over 400% of the FPL, you might have qualified for subsidies in 2021 and 2022, thanks to the American Rescue Plan. Even if your income was too high in prior years, you may be eligible for tax credits for 2022.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-11\">6<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-20\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-21\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">The marketplace will send the credit directly to your insurer to be applied to your monthly plan premium, reducing your out-of-pocket\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.thebalancemoney.com\/retire-early-and-lower-your-health-care-costs-4152065\" data-component=\"link\" data-source=\"inlineLink\" data-type=\"internalLink\" data-ordinal=\"1\">health care costs<\/a>.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-4\">7<\/span>\u00a0Rules and costs can vary by state, but this option bears looking into before you settle on any other.<\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-22\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<h3 id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-23\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-subheading mntl-sc-block-subheading\"><span class=\"mntl-sc-block-subheading__text\">Filing Taxes and the Premium Tax Credit<\/span><\/h3>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-24\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">You must file a tax return at the end of the year to reconcile your income with the tax credit you received. You may have to pay back some of the tax credit that lowered your costs if you ended up with more income than you thought you would have when you first applied.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-4\">7<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-25\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<h3 id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-26\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-subheading mntl-sc-block-subheading\"><span class=\"mntl-sc-block-subheading__text\">Inflation Reduction Act<\/span><\/h3>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-27\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">In August of 2022, President Biden signed the Inflation Reduction Act, which is designed to lower the cost of prescription drug cost and health care. Also, starting in 2025, there will be an annual out-of-pocket spending cap on prescriptions of $2,000, limits on monthly premium increases, and expanded subsidies for low-income participants.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-27\">8<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-28\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<h2 id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-29\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-heading mntl-sc-block-heading\"><span class=\"mntl-sc-block-heading__text\">Is a\u00a0Short-Term Plan for Me?<\/span><\/h2>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-30\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">The Trump administration proposed a plan on Feb. 20, 2018, that would loosen the regulations on short-term health plans. The Obama administration had capped these plans at 90 days, but the 2018 rule allows short-term policies of up to one year.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-12\">9<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-31\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-32\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">Although these plans don&#8217;t cover you for pre-existing conditions that you may have had before you purchased the plan, you\u2019ll be covered for the rest of the year if you develop a condition during this term.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-19\">10<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-33\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-34\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">Short-term plans limit benefits compared with plans offered on the state ACA exchanges. They limit maternity care, substance abuse, and mental health, and people with pre-existing conditions can be denied.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-8\">11<\/span>\u00a0They typically come with lower premiums than marketplace plans.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-9\">12<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-35\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<h2 id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-36\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-heading mntl-sc-block-heading\"><span class=\"mntl-sc-block-heading__text\">Can I Combine Health Plans?<\/span><\/h2>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-37\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">You can try mixing\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.thebalancemoney.com\/about-indemnity-health-insurance-policies-2645647\" data-component=\"link\" data-source=\"inlineLink\" data-type=\"internalLink\" data-ordinal=\"1\">indemnity insurance<\/a>, designed to pay a set percentage of the health provider&#8217;s fee if you\u2019re hospitalized or in an accident, with a short-term medical plan that can let you go to the doctor a few times a year for more minor ailments.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-21\">13<\/span><\/p>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-38\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<p id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-39\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-html\">In her former role as senior vice president of advisor services at Manning &amp; Napier, Shelby George noticed people trying to rig these set-ups on their own, sometimes with poor results. The health exchanges that the ACA set up are still a robust part of the country&#8217;s health care system.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-22\">14<\/span><\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-49\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-50\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-questionandanswer mntl-sc-block-questionandanswer\">\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"mntl-sc-block-questionandanswer__question\">What is open enrollment?<\/h2>\n<div class=\"mntl-sc-block-questionandanswer__answer\">\n<p>Open enrollment is a span of time each year when you can change your health plan or sign up for a new one. It applies to employer-sponsored health plans that are available as part of a benefits package and to the health exchanges of the ACA.\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.thebalancemoney.com\/what-is-open-enrollment-5205341\" data-component=\"link\" data-source=\"inlineLink\" data-type=\"internalLink\" data-ordinal=\"1\">Open enrollment<\/a>\u00a0for the ACA usually begins on Nov. 1 and ends on Jan. 15 the following year. Deadlines and specifics for open enrollment will vary by state and are subject to change each year.<span class=\"mntl-inline-citation mntl-dynamic-tooltip--trigger\" data-id=\"#citation-26\">15<\/span><\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-51\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block mntl-sc-block-adslot mntl-block\"><\/div>\n<div id=\"mntl-sc-block_1-0-52\" class=\"comp mntl-sc-block money-sc-block-questionandanswer mntl-sc-block-questionandanswer\">\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"mntl-sc-block-questionandanswer__question\">What is CHIP insurance?<\/h2>\n<div class=\"mntl-sc-block-questionandanswer__answer\">\n<p>The Children&#8217;s Health Insurance Program (CHIP) is a health insurance program that covers children if their families earn too much to qualify for Medicaid but cannot afford private insurance. CHIP programs vary by state, and some cover pregnant women as well. State CHIP programs work closely with their Medicaid programs. You don&#8217;t have to wait for open enrollment to\u00a0<a href=\"https:\/\/www.healthcare.gov\/screener\/\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" data-component=\"link\" data-source=\"inlineLink\" data-type=\"externalLink\" data-ordinal=\"1\">apply<\/a>\u00a0for CHIP coverage. You can apply at any time and, if you qualify, begin coverage right away.<\/p>\n<\/div>\n<\/div>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Health insurance premiums ran about $438 per person per month in the U.S. in 2022, leaving many people to wonder whether a\u00a0health plan\u00a0exists that they can afford.1\u00a0Medicaid is the cheapest health plan you can get.\u00a0It provides free or low-cost coverage to those who qualify.2 Key Takeaways Medicaid is the cheapest form of health insurance, but &#8230; <\/p>\n<p class=\"read-more-container\"><a title=\"What Is the Cheapest Health Insurance You Can Get?\" class=\"read-more button\" href=\"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/2022\/12\/23\/what-is-the-cheapest-health-insurance-you-can-get\/#more-859\" aria-label=\"More on What Is the Cheapest Health Insurance You Can Get?\">APPLY NOW<\/a><\/p>\n","protected":false},"author":3,"featured_media":284,"comment_status":"open","ping_status":"open","sticky":false,"template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"footnotes":""},"categories":[6],"tags":[],"class_list":["post-859","post","type-post","status-publish","format-standard","has-post-thumbnail","hentry","category-insurance","infinite-scroll-item"],"_links":{"self":[{"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/859","targetHints":{"allow":["GET"]}}],"collection":[{"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ts"}],"about":[{"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/types\/post"}],"author":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/users\/3"}],"replies":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/comments?post=859"}],"version-history":[{"count":0,"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/859\/revisions"}],"wp:attachment":[{"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/media?parent=859"}],"wp:term":[{"taxonomy":"category","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/categories?post=859"},{"taxonomy":"post_tag","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/scholarshipsv.online\/index.php\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/tags?post=859"}],"curies":[{"name":"wp","href":"https:\/\/api.w.org\/{rel}","templated":true}]}}
